Measurements from reputable sources indicate that the UV emission from a standard LED bulb is generally lower than that of natural sunlight or even incandescent lighting. Incandescent bulbs produce a continuous spectrum that includes some UV, but the majority of their energy is wasted as heat.

Organizations like the International Commission on Non-Ionizing Radiation Protection (ICNIRP) have established safety guidelines for UV exposure, and typical LED lighting falls well below these thresholds.

By contrast, LEDs offer the cleanest spectral profile for general lighting, providing bright, white light without the associated UV risks found in older technologies. High-quality commercial LEDs often filter or absorb stray UV radiation to ensure safety and efficiency.
